Vizio ups the ante by cutting prices on soundbars

Vizio, A well-known manufacturer of budget AV equipment has introduced a new line of entry-level soundbars M-Series, which will be released in 2022-2023. The included M-Series Elevate (a cheaper version of the Elevate soundbar) sells for $799 in the US, although it has a 5.1.2 configuration, swivel height speakers, supports Dolby Atmos and DTS:X, comes with wireless surround speakers and a subwoofer, reproducing bass down to 45 Hz.

An even more sensational model in the series is the M-Series All-In-One, a 2.1 soundbar with a suggested price of $199. Immersive Dolby Atmos and DTS:X audio playback is provided through DTS:X Virtual processing. There are only 4 speakers: two broadband front speakers and a pair of woofers.

Switching capabilities and voice control – like the model M-Series Elevate. Both models should go on sale in the US before the end of July. According to foreign experts, this should worry Sonos – its comparable models (for example, Sonos Arc) are more expensive.
